Replace one character with another in Excel

by

To replace or substitute all occurrences of one character with another character, you can use the SUBSTITUTE function.

Formula

=SUBSTITUTE(ref,old,new)

Explanation

In the example shown, the formula in C6 is:

=SUBSTITUTE(B6," ","-")

How this formula works

The SUBSTITUTE function is full automatic. All you need to do is supply “old text” and “new text”. SUBSTITUTE will replace every instance of the old text with the new text.
